The design of this device centers on a standard, non-folding form factor measuring 162.3 mm tall, 74.4 mm wide, and 8.4 mm thick, with a total weight of 190 g and a volume of 101.431008 cm³. A standout aspect of its build is the IP68 rating, confirming full waterproof protection against dust and water ingress. It also earns a French Repairability Index score of 8, indicating a relatively high ease of repair by that standard. The device does not feature a rugged build, though its water resistance credentials remain solid for everyday use.

The device features a 6.67″ OLED/AMOLED touchscreen with a resolution of 1220 x 2712 px and a pixel density of 446 ppi, delivering sharp and vibrant visuals. The panel runs at a 120Hz refresh rate with a high touch sampling rate of 2560Hz, and reaches a typical brightness of 3000 nits alongside a contrast ratio of 5000000:1. It supports HDR10, HDR10+, and Dolby Vision for broad content compatibility, and includes an Always-On Display mode for at-a-glance information. The screen is protected by Gorilla Glass Victus 2, and there is no secondary screen on this device.

The device is powered by the MediaTek Dimensity 7300 chipset, built on a 4 nm process with 6200 million transistors and an 8-thread CPU running at 4 x 2.5 GHz and 4 x 2 GHz using big.LITTLE architecture with HMP support. Graphics are handled by the Mali G615 MC2 GPU clocked at 1047 MHz, supporting DirectX 12 and a single display output. The SoC includes integrated LTE and integrated graphics, and is paired with 12GB of DDR5 RAM running at 6400 MHz, with a maximum supported memory of 16GB and 512GB of internal storage. Benchmark scores stand at 720000 on AnTuTu, 2051 single-core and 6487 multi-core on Geekbench 6, and the chip fully supports 64-bit processing.

The main camera system features three lenses with resolutions of 200 MP, 8 MP, and 2 MP, paired with apertures of f/1.7, f/2.2, and f/2.4 respectively, and includes optical image stabilization and a CMOS sensor, though it does not use a back-illuminated sensor. Autofocus options cover phase-detection and touch autofocus for photos as well as continuous autofocus during video, while laser autofocus is absent. Video recording reaches up to 4K at 30 fps, with slow-motion support included, though HDR10 and Dolby Vision recording are not available. The camera offers a broad set of manual controls — exposure, ISO, focus, and white balance — along with burst mode, HDR, panorama, and timelapse, but lacks manual shutter speed control and does not shoot in RAW format; optical zoom stands at 0x and the single-LED flash has no dual-tone or RGB capability. On the front, a 20 MP single-lens camera with an f/2.2 aperture handles selfies, without an under-display placement, a front flash, or a secondary front lens.

The device runs on Android 14 and includes a solid set of privacy controls, covering clipboard warnings, location privacy options, and camera/microphone access management, though Mail Privacy Protection and cross-site tracking blocking are not available. Users can block app tracking, and the OS supports on-device machine learning alongside offline voice recognition and voice commands. Customization options are broad, with theme customization, dynamic theming, dark mode, an extra dim mode, widgets, and customizable notifications all present, while focus modes and app offloading are not supported. Practical features include a media picker, full-page scrolling screenshots, split-screen multitasking, Picture-in-Picture, sharing intents, a child lock, multi-user support, phone tracking, and the ability to play games while they download. Wi-Fi password sharing, Quick Start, and the ability to function as a PC are absent, and the device does not receive direct OS updates from the vendor.

The device is equipped with a 5110 mAh rechargeable battery that supports 45W fast charging, and a charger is included in the box. A battery level indicator is present for convenient monitoring. The battery is not removable, and wireless charging is not supported.

The device features stereo speakers and a dual-microphone setup for audio capture. Bluetooth audio is supported via aptX and LDAC, enabling higher-quality wireless audio transmission, though aptX HD, aptX Adaptive, and aptX Lossless are not available. There is no 3.5 mm headphone jack and no built-in radio.

The device supports 5G connectivity with download and upload speeds of up to 3270 MBits/s, and accommodates two SIM cards. Wi-Fi coverage spans Wi-Fi 4 (802.11n), Wi-Fi 5 (802.11ac), and Wi-Fi 6 (802.11ax), while Bluetooth 5.4 and NFC round out the wireless options. Wired connectivity is handled via a USB Type-C port running USB 2.0, and there is no external memory slot, HDMI output, or DLNA certification. Sensors on board include a gyroscope, accelerometer, compass, GPS with Galileo support, an infrared sensor, and a fingerprint scanner, whereas a barometer, heart rate monitor, and ANT+ support are absent. Security features do not extend to 3D facial recognition or an iris scanner, and the device does not include crash detection, emergency SOS via satellite, motion or optical tracking, a built-in projector, or a stylus.
